UK – Maintenance Notice 24/09/2009

Closed.

Brief: We are making improvements to our DNS infrastructure to increase capacity, speed and redundancy.

Timeframe: Thursday 24rd September 2009 between 22:00 and Friday 25th September 2009 01:00 ETA 1800.

Expected Impact: The control panel will be offline during the maintenance window and DNS servers will be running slower than normal while data propagates.

What you need to do: All customers are advised to check their sites availability and functionality after this maintenance window. While we will endeavour to check all sites, this is a time consuming task and user reported issues will be dealt with as the highest priority.

Updates:

22:00 – Process started.
23:30 – The control panel is still available and the update is running fine, just a lot slower than expected. We’re working on increasing the speed of the update but at this point it is more likely that this maintenance window be extended until 06:00. No services are affected by this maintenance at present.
00:50 – The update is continuing well.
08:30 – The update is continuing well and will be left running.
11:00 – The update is … still going, we’re at M in an 0 to Z run-down. It’s going much slower than hoped, but it is working and there’s no outage or noticeable slowdown caused by this work.
14:10 – The update continues without issues. There was around 120 seconds while the pipeten.co.uk DNS zone got deleted and rebuilt where you may of had problems resolving the DB or mail servers but only for those few seconds.
22:00 – So that was a long 3 hours…

In all it’s taken 23 hours to rebuild all of the name server zones across the three nameservers. We had no DNS outages other than the expected 120 seconds per zone/domain. Unfortunately due to the time of day the pipeten.co.uk. zone was rebuilt (not at midnight as planned) some customers requesting mail.pipeten.co.uk received an invalid reply which was then cached by their ISP’s recursive nameserver and gave the impression of an email outage where non existed. This maintenance period has now closed, all services are working as normal and new blog posts will be created in the coming days about changes customers can make to take advantage of the new ns0.pipeten.co.uk nameserver.
